Overview of X670E and B650E
The AMD X670E and B650E are high-end chipsets designed for AMD Ryzen processors. The X670E, standing for “Extreme,” offers premium features aimed at enthusiasts and overclockers. The B650E, on the other hand, targets mainstream users seeking solid performance with fewer premium features.
Key Features and Differences
- PCIe Support: X670E supports PCIe 5.0 for both graphics and storage, while B650E generally supports PCIe 4.0 or PCIe 5.0 for storage but not always for graphics.
- Overclocking: X670E provides extensive overclocking options for CPU and memory, whereas B650E offers limited overclocking capabilities.
- Connectivity: X670E often includes more USB ports, faster Ethernet options, and Wi-Fi 6E support. B650E has fewer ports and may lack some premium connectivity features.
- Price: X670E motherboards are typically more expensive, reflecting their high-end features. B650E motherboards are more budget-friendly.
